In the intricate dance of wires, circuits, and power flowing seamlessly into our homes and businesses, there exists a customized cadre of experts whose work often goes unnoticed, yet is absolutely essential: the Level 2 Electrician. More than just your basic tradesperson, these individuals have a distinct skillset and a specific authorization that puts them at the forefront of keeping the fragile balance between the national electricity network and individual properties.
To understand the profound impact of a Level 2 Electrician, one need to initially appreciate the structure of our electrical distribution system. Think of a large, unnoticeable river of power, stemming from gigantic generators and snaking its way through high-voltage transmission lines. Before this effective current can safely enter your home, it goes through a series of transformations and dispatches, an intricate procedure handled by a network operator. It's at the critical junction where this network meets your home that the Level 2 Electrician steps in.
Unlike a general electrician who usually manages the circuitry within a building, a Level 2 professional is licensed to work on the service mains-- the cables that link your facilities to the overhead or underground network. This encompasses a broad spectrum of essential jobs, ranging from the setup of brand-new service lines to the repair work of broken ones. Think of a recently constructed home needing to be connected to the grid; it's the Level 2 Electrician who deftly manages the overhead service cables or skillfully lays the underground conduits to facilitate this necessary link. Likewise, if a storm downs a power line resulting in your property, it's frequently these specialists who are dispatched to securely reconnect you.
Their proficiency extends beyond mere connection. They are the go-to experts for metering solutions, responsible for the setup, moving, and even replacement of electrical energy meters. With the increasing adoption of clever meters and progressing billing systems, their role in guaranteeing accurate power intake data is more crucial than ever. In addition, Level 2 Electricians are licensed to disconnect and reconnect supply to residential or commercial properties, an essential service throughout upgrades, restorations, or for security reasons. This fragile operation needs an intimate understanding of safety procedures and a careful method to avoid disturbances or risks to the broader neighborhood.
The extensive training and strict licensing requirements for these experts underscore the gravity of their duties. Becoming a Level 2 Electrician includes not simply substantial useful experience as a qualified general electrician, however also specialized training modules that delve into network security, high-voltage procedures, and specific cabling methods. They must show an extensive understanding of the national electrical wiring rules and the particular service and setup guidelines dictated by the network operators. This specialized knowledge is vital, as their work straight affects the integrity and security of the whole electrical grid.
